A chemical imbalance can lead to corrosion and damage to the system and … WebApr 14, 2024 · Boiler water chemistry needs to adhere to the following guidelines. pH level. 10 or 11. The pH level of the water needs to be kept relatively high compared to the more neutral character of water intended for other applications. A pH of 10 to 11 is ideal, while 9.5 should be viewed as a minimum.

WebAlkalinity is measured by titrating a water sample with a standard acid to a designated pH and is recorded as P, M, or T alkalinity. P alkalinity is titrated with p henolphthalein to pH 8.3, M alkalinity with m ethyl orange indicator … WebMar 31, 2024 · This ratio, called the distribution ratio, depends on two factors: boiler pressure and boiler water pH. The value of the ratio increases almost logarithmically with increasing pressure and ...

Boiler blowdown is the removal of water from a boiler. Its purpose is to control boiler water parameters within prescribed limits to minimize scale, corrosion, carryover, and other specific problems. Blowdown is also used to remove suspended solids present in the system.

WebMay 5, 2015 · Two types of AVT are; i) AVT (R) Using Ammonia (NH3) and as reducing agent like Hydrazine (N 2 H 4 ), ii) AVT (O) same as AVT ® minus reducing agent i.e. N 2 H 4. Ammonia is commonly used cheaper material to maintain pH in boiler water. N 2 H 4 is used to scavenge Dissolved Oxygen and protect Copper alloys from Ammonia.
